Output a04c8d7f3e1cb52fb9eb042a8adaa4adcd5499b08767be1f5ba8c1b7cbfcfe89:21

value
130129
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8897095ae544f683c20749eda4c7d4e02b2688ad OP_EQUAL
address
3E9EkqRWXsTizPV2MTSg5zwFQfhLASLxyg
transaction
a04c8d7f3e1cb52fb9eb042a8adaa4adcd5499b08767be1f5ba8c1b7cbfcfe89
confirmations
353946
spent
true